Of Angels and Nations...Euphrates pt 12

And the sixth angel sounded, and I heard a voice from the four horns of the golden altar which is before God, Saying to the sixth angel which had the trumpet, Loose the four angels which are bound in the great river Euphrates. And the four angels were loosed, which were prepared for an hour, and a day, and a month, and a year, for to slay the third part of men.(Revelation 9:13-16)

The command comes from Heaven, to “Loose the four Angels bound at the River Euphrates”. It is important to note this, that everything done in the Revelation, which is destructive, frightening, terrible and even awful in the truest sense, comes to pass at the command of the Holy God

Holy Angels pour out bowls and blow trumpets and loose seals which will cause mankind to howl in pain, to fear, tremble, die, and which will destroy cities, nations, and unprecedented destruction upon the earth. One Angel casts down to the earth a censor which is alit with Holy incense and the accumulated prayers of all of the Saints over the centuries, resulting in plagues, darkness, death and destruction.

Yet these Angels are described as wearing white linen, standing before God in absolutely purity, executing His will , which will cause suffering, misery, fear and death on a scale never seen before.

In pouring out these bowls of wrath, they are not doing anything sinful or evil at all, they are doing right…

And the seven angels came out of the temple, having the seven plagues, clothed in pure and white linen, and having their breasts girded with golden girdles. And one of the four beasts gave unto the seven angels seven golden vials full of the wrath of God, who liveth for ever and ever. And the temple was filled with smoke from the glory of God, and from his power; and no man was able to enter into the temple, till the seven plagues of the seven angels were fulfilled.(Revelation 15:6-8)

But these particular Angels in the ninth chapter of Revelation have to be bound. Why would an Angel have to be bound? Are we talking about fallen Angels?

I have always just thought of these angels as Holy Angels, waiting to execute God’s command. But I have been looking at this a slightly different way lately; for example they have been “bound” for a specific time. Why would Angels have to be bound? We know Angels can be very destructive, as noted above.

Perhaps the book of Daniel will give us a clue to this mystery.

Daniel was one of the captives, taken out of the promised land, and force marched the 400 plus miles beyond the Euphrates river as a captive to the pagan Babylonian empire.

He makes a prayer to God , in Daniel 9 seeking a specific answer which comes to him, three weeks later. None less than the angel Gabriel brings the answer, explaining that he (Gabriel) was dispatched from day one of Daniel’s prayer but was hindered by ‘the Prince of Persia’.

Then said he unto me, Fear not, Daniel: for from the first day that thou didst set thine heart to understand, and to chasten thyself before thy God, thy words were heard, and I am come for thy words. But the prince of the kingdom of Persia withstood me one and twenty days: but, lo, Michael, one of the chief princes, came to help me; and I remained there with the kings of Persia.(Daniel 10:12-13)

Gabriel, the messenger of God, and of such importance that it was He whom the Most High sent to the virgin Mary and to the Priest Zechariah in the time of the incarnation, was actually hindered in his mission to Daniel, by a Prince?

Obviously this was no human Prince, rather this is a Prince of the same order which Jesus and Paul warned of ,

Hereafter I will not talk much with you: for the prince of this world cometh, and hath nothing in me.(John 14:30)

For we wrestle not against flesh and blood, but against principalities, against powers, against the rulers of the darkness of this world, against spiritual wickedness in high places.(Ephesians 6:13)

The “Prince’ was associated with a pagan nation, Persia.

Daniel was given a second mysterious glimpse into this world,

Then said he, Knowest thou wherefore I come unto thee? and now will I return to fight with the prince of Persia: and when I am gone forth, lo, the prince of Grecia shall come. But I will shew thee that which is noted in the scripture of truth: and there is none that holdeth with me in these things, but Michael your prince.(Daniel 10:20-21)

We are only given as much as God wants us to know of this world, for the purpose is not to satisfy a morbid curiosity of the Dark world. But God would have us to see that there is a relationship between Pagan Nations and fallen Princes, and there is a special relationship with the nation of Israel, and an unfallen Prince, Michael.

But consider that subsequent human history reflects the activities of the ‘Princes’ Daniel was warned of. The World power at the time of Daniel’s vision was Babylon, but soon the pagan Persia gained the ascendency, becoming the World’s superpower for a season. ‘The Prince of Persia’ had come.

But against all human expectations, the behemoth Persian Empire was felled by an unlikely foe, the back water hillbilly confederation of Macedonians, notably King Philip and his Son Alexander the Great, ‘the Prince of Grecia’ came also.

At the end of time, when tey are in a beleaguered state of siege, finally ‘the Prince of your people’, Michael shall arise, and the great Tribulation shall then commence.

And at that time shall Michael stand up, the great prince which standeth for the children of thy people: and there shall be a time of trouble, such as never was since there was a nation even to that same time: and at that time thy people shall be delivered, every one that shall be found written in the book.(Daniel 12:1)

My point is that there evidently is a relationship between some fallen “princes”, principalities, powers and rulers of the Darkness of this Age…” and some pagan Nations. And history reflects these activities.
